The Basics: What is Over-the-Top Television?

0

Over-the-top (OTT) television is a type of programming that delivers video content over the internet, instead of through traditional broadcasting. OTT services allow users to watch live and on-demand programming without having to subscribe to a cable or satellite service. Some popular OTT services include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ime Video. OTT services have revolutionized the way people watch television by giving them more flexibility in their TV schedules and allowing them to access a wider variety of content.

 

Why advertise on OTT?

OTT (over the top) video is a type of digital video delivery that uses streaming technology to provide video content directly to viewers without needing to go through a traditional cable or satellite provider. OTT services are growing in popularity because they allow viewers to watch videos anywhere, at any time, and on any device. Advertisers are attracted to OTT because it has higher engagement rates than traditional television advertising. Additionally, because OTT services do not require viewers to have a subscription or account with a provider like cable or satellite, they’re ideal for reaching consumers who are already using other digital media platforms.

 

With the explosive growth of over-the-top (OTT) streaming services, it’s no surprise that advertisers are flocking to them. OTT advertising formats include video on demand (VOD), online audio, and live streaming.

 

Some of the most popular OTT providers in the U.S. are Roku, Apple TV, Amazon Fire TV, Chromecast, and Xbox One. These platforms offer a wide range of content options from traditional broadcast networks to premium channels like HBO and Showtime.

 

In order for brands to reach consumers through these new platforms, they need to have a strategy in place. Some factors that should be considered when planning an OTT ad campaign include target audience, creative development, targeting methodology, and measurement tools.
